Very deep intense purple colour. Gently complex, somewhat cedary, spicy, fairly peppery, baked plum nose. Dry, medium bodied, quite well structured, harmonious, slightly spicy, baked plum-cherry flavours with a gently cedary, fairly high acid, somewhat herbal finish. Tasted twice with some bottle variation. This blend of 40% Touriga Franca, 40% Tinta Roriz and 20% Touriga Nacional has 13.5% alcohol and 2 g/L residual sugar. . TASTING NOTE: With a rich palate and dense spicy black fruits, this is a full-bodied wine. Showing a balance of fresh berries, vibrant acidity and structured tannins, this is a classic Douro blend of Tinta Roriz, Touriga Nacional and Touriga Franca. Drink now. Best Buy. Score - 90 (Roger Voss, Wine Enthusiast, April 1, 2016) |
